I really like the footprint of the Vortechs. However, not as much flow as the Tunze 6201 and I read too many stories of that magnet falling. I would get annoyed having to reattach the magnet all the time. I've also read that the Vortechs are louder than the Tunzes? I also like that Tunzes can swivel.

Other than Tunzes being ugly, I like them functionally more than Vortechs :)

Powersweeps are junk! I bought 2 of them for my 240g, and they froze up on me in a few months. They require way too-often maintenance to keep them from freezing up.

Occaisional use in a QT is a good use for it, but not in a display tank. They should be named Power-Cheaps
